This subcontract focuses on the implementation and monitoring of Health and Safety Plans for remediation projects managed by the California Department of Toxic Substances Control in Los Angeles. The primary objective is to provide air monitoring and health and safety oversight for prime contractors, specifically focusing on the real-time detection of volatile organic compounds such as benzene and PCE at site perimeters. This is achieved through the use of air sampling pumps and Photoionization Detectors. To ensure compliance and safety, the contract requires the services of a Certified Industrial Hygienist or a qualified Health and Safety Officer. The selected provider is responsible for delivering daily air monitoring logs and detailed safety compliance reports to maintain rigorous environmental and health standards throughout the project duration.
